ReadyPlanet.com

  อย่าพลาด !!! สินค้าโปรโมชั่น Raspberry PiArduino DUEHantek Oscilloscope คลิกเลย !!!  



 หน้ารวมกลุ่มเว็บบอร์ด > General > สอบถามการตั้งค่า MCU เพื่อใช้ง...

สอบถามการตั้งค่า MCU เพื่อใช้งาน EWLM003.
avatar
ncpre


อยากสอบถามเรื่อง  Example Code PIC16F946 ของ EWL003 ที่แจกไว้อะครับ

พอดีว่า code ตัวนั้นมันเป็นของ 16F946 แต่ว่าผมมี PIC18F4550 อยู่ จึงพยายามปรับ Code ให้มันเข้ากับ

PIC18F4550 ให้ได้อยู่อะครับ แต่มีอีกหลายส่วนที่ผมยังไม่เข้าใจ

ไม่ทราบว่าพอจะช่วยเหลือผมได้บ้างหรือเปล่าครับ เพราะว่ามีหลายส่วนที่ยัง Error ตอน complie อยู่

ส่วนบางส่วนที่ไม่ error ผมก็ยังไม่มั่นใจว่ามันถูกรึยังหน่ะครับ 

จาก Ex.Code นะครับ


1) __CONFIG(0x30AC); มันคืออะไรหรอครับ ไปลองอ่าน datasheet แล้วแต่ยังงงอยู่ หากต้องใช้

18F4550จะต้องตั้งค่าในส่วนนี้อย่างไรครับ

 

2) Bflag1 ในคำสั่งชุดนี้มันอ้างอิงมาจากไหนครับ หรือเป็นตัวแปรธรรมดาเฉยๆ

    #define bCC2500_CC1100_recive_packet_ok   Bflag1.bits.bit0

    #define bMCU_timeout_flag                        Bflag1.bits.bit1

    #define bCC2500_CC1100_interrupt_flag      Bflag1.bits.bit2

 

 



ผู้ตั้งกระทู้ ncpre (gravity_freedom-at-hotmail-dot-com) กระทู้ตั้งโดยสมาชิก โพสต์และแสดงความเห็นเฉพาะสมาชิกเท่านั้น :: วันที่ลงประกาศ 2011-02-11 17:41:51 IP : 182.52.219.199


ก่อนหน้า1ถัดไป

ความเห็นที่ 1 (2153665)
avatar
star_test

 1)  __CONFIG(0x30AC); เป็นการตั้งค่าของ compiler Hitech C ครับ ว่าใช้สำหรับ Pic เบอร์ไหน ถ้าคุณไม่ได้ใช้ Hitech C ก็ไม่ต้องใส่ครับ

2) เป็นการประกาศตัวแปรโครงสร้างแบบ union และ struct ครับ

 

 

ผู้แสดงความคิดเห็น star_test ตอบโดยสมาชิกวันที่ตอบ 2011-02-15 11:36:16 IP : 124.121.178.253



ก่อนหน้า1ถัดไป


www.ThaiEasyElec.com Copyright © 2010 All Rights Reserved.